sailing

once owned a Snipe, a sleek sailboat about 5m/15ft in length...what a treat it was too...unfortunately was forced to sell it, and its sailing club berth...the regrets are there to this day

the scene here is not local though, but rather Queen Charlotte Sound, approaching Picton, South Island, New Zealand, as seen from the ferry boat across Cook Strait
